Plume
Project Date: July 2014
Client: Kijinosato
These windows sit above the main entrance to a building providing supported accommodation for vulnerable teenagers and young adults. This Japanese social welfare project gives support to people who have found themselves outside of the family unit and are in need of guidance and support in setting up a new life for themselves.
Through discussions with the client some key themes emerged relating to the personal development of the service users. Metaphors used to describe the transition from the unit, back into society, repeatedly involved the notion of flight and I used this as a starting point for the design.
